Kinds Of Cat Access Doors and Installation Locations:
Professional installers are proficient in managing a variety of cat door types and installation areas. This versatility is another key benefit of working with an expert.
Here are some typical types of cat doors and areas installers can deal with:
Types of Cat Doors:
- Standard Flap Doors: These are easy, affordable doors with a flexible flap that the cat presses through.
- Magnetic Cat Doors: These doors need the cat to use a magnetic collar, preventing undesirable animals from getting in.
- Microchip Cat Doors: These are the most protected and sophisticated choices, reading your cat's microchip to allow entry only to your pet, keeping out roaming animals and maintaining home security.
- Tunnel Cat Doors: Designed for thicker walls or doors, these doors use a tunnel extension to bridge the space.
Installation Locations/Materials:
- Wooden Doors: The most typical installation place. Installers are experienced in cutting and fitting doors into different kinds of wood doors, consisting of strong core and hollow core.
- Glass Doors and Windows: Installing cat doors in glass requires specialized skills and tools. Specialists can securely cut circular or rectangle-shaped holes in glass panels, ensuring structural integrity and a tidy surface.
- Walls: For more discreet access, cat doors can be set up in walls, frequently causing basements or garages. This needs proficiency in wall building and construction and framing.
- Patio Doors and Sliding Doors: Installers can fit cat doors into existing outdoor patio doors or moving glass doors, often by changing a glass panel with one pre-cut for a pet door.
- Screen Doors: Mesh screen doors can also accommodate cat doors, permitting ventilation while offering pet access.

Cost Considerations for Professional Installation:
The cost of professional cat door installation can vary depending upon several elements:
- Type of Cat Door: More advanced doors like microchip designs might have a slightly higher installation cost due to their complexity.
- Installation Location and Material: Installing in glass or walls is generally more complicated and may cost more than setting up in a basic wood door.
- Complexity of the Job: If adjustments to the door frame or surrounding structure are needed, this can increase the overall cost.
- Installer's Rates and Location: Installer rates can vary depending upon their experience, area, and local market rates.
It's constantly best to get a comprehensive quote from the installer before continuing, describing all expenses involved.
